‘India’s defence exports surge to ₹38,424 cr’: Defence Minister Rajnath Singh's message on I-Day eve

The Economic Times 1d ago·15 Aug 2026, 8:15 am

Defence Minister Rajnath Singh announced that India's defence exports have surged to ₹38,424 crore, marking a significant milestone for the sector. This growth highlights the government's push for self-reliance in defence manufacturing and the increasing global competitiveness of Indian defence firms.
